Liberty is all about having the ability to choose, having options to choose from and having the responsibility to live with the choices we have made. Edward Everett reminds us that education is a safeguard for liberty, more so than a standing army.
That may seem a bit unpatriotic on this our national birthday. And yet, those who gallantly serve in our military would agree that the education they receive as part of their service – training, technology, procedures, comradery, self value and stamina – are something no one can rob them of once their time of service is over. It is that exact educational process that gives them the skills to protect us all. Just like someone who gets any education – trade school, university, high school, apprenticeships – has tools and skills, experience an expertise no one can ever take away. So it is patriotic to celebrate and value the education each of us has earned along our path.
